Главная » Статьи для тега "активного"

Отладка активных объектов сервера с помощью MTS

Добавлено Дата: 24 February, 2012 категория: Delphi

Существует  более  легкий  способ  управления активными объектами сервера, кото рый  заметно повышает практические возможности отладки  активных объектов сер вера,  написанных в Delphi (или  в C++Builder). Решение, как это  видно  из  названия данного раздела, заключается в использовании сервера MTS в качестве хоста (оболочки) активного объекта сервера.Первый шаг подразумевает отмену регистрации активного объекта сервера, создан

Читать »

Отладка активных объектов сервера

Добавлено Дата: 24 February, 2012 категория: Delphi

Как  уже  было  сказано, активные объекты сервера похожи на  библиотеки  DLL ISAPI: после  их загрузки  необходимо завершить работу  всех служб Web сервера, что бы   выгрузить  их,   поскольку    активные  объекты  сервера   загружает    библиотека ASP.DLL, которая сама по себе является библиотекой DLL ISAPI. Но преимуществом ASP является то, что сами активные страницы можно  изменять сколько  угодно и безо всякой  перекомпиляции,  перезагрузки и  перезапуска. Пока  не  изменятся функцио нальные возможности активного объекта сервера, сценарии ASP можно  модифициро вать беспрепятственно. Разумеется, проверка правильности функционирования ак тивных объектов сервера представляет собой  задачу, которую  время  от времени при дется выполнять.

Читать »

Активные объекты сервера и базы данных

Добавлено Дата: 23 February, 2012 категория: Delphi

Теперь создадим  немного более  полезный пример и используем базу данных  или ее таблицу  для демонстрации возможности запроса и доступа  к данным  таблицы на сервере и представления результатов в составе  активной страницы. Чтобы восполь зоваться этими  функциональными возможностями, необходимо сначала  добавить но вый модуль данных, выбрав в меню File пункты New, Data Module.

Читать »

Первый запуск

Добавлено Дата: 22 February, 2012 категория: Delphi

Теперь все готово для первого пробного запуска активного объекта сервера в со ставе  активной страницы. Осталось только  зарегистрировать  библиотеку активного объекта сервера D6ASP.dll и разместить страницу DrBob42.asp в соответствующем каталоге (с правами исполнения сценариев ASP).

Читать »

Объект ASP Response

Добавлено Дата: 22 February, 2012 категория: Delphi

(Ответ) — это  внутренний объект, доступный внутри  мето дов активного объекта сервера. Данный объект используется всякий раз,  когда необ ходимо  организовать динамический вывод. Объект Response обладает рядом свойств и методов, позволяющих управлять его содержимым. Наиболее важным  из них явля ется  метод  Write. Он  получает в качестве аргумента переменную типа  OleVariant (как  можно  заметить в окне  интерактивной  подсказки на рис. 22.4)  и обеспечивает вывод аргумента в строго определенном месте  динамически создаваемого кода сцена рия ASP, в котором соответствующий вызов ограничен дескрипторами <% и %>.

Читать »

Редактор библиотеки типов

Добавлено Дата: 22 February, 2012 категория: Delphi

Итак, был  создан  активный объект сервера, а также  его  собственная библиотека типов.  Остановимся на редакторе библиотеки типов  (Type Library Editor) Delphi 6 для активного объекта сервера DrBob42, представленном на рис. 22.3.

Читать »